Description

This security bulletin contains information about 2 secuirty vulnerabilities.


1) Hidden functionality (CVE-ID: CVE-2025-55075)

The vulnerability allows a remote user to compromise vulnerable system

The vulnerability exists due to hidden functionality (backdoor) is present in software. A remote administrator can enable SSH on the system.


2) OS Command Injection (CVE-ID: CVE-2025-58116)

The vulnerability allows a remote user to execute arbitrary shell commands on the target system.

The vulnerability exists due to improper input validation. A remote administrator can pass specially crafted data to the application and execute arbitrary OS commands on the target system.

Successful exploitation of this vulnerability may result in complete compromise of vulnerable system.


Remediation

Install update from vendor's website.
